Ayaragi Station

Ayaragi Station (綾羅木駅, Ayaragieki) is a passenger railway station located in the city of Shimonoseki, Yamaguchi Prefecture, Japan.

The station consists of one ground-level side platform serving a single bi-directional track.

The statin building is located on the right side of the track when facing in the direction of Shimonoseki.

With the privatization of the Japan National Railway (JNR) on 1 April 1987, the station came under the aegis of the West Japan railway Company (JR West).
